Summary

The European Patent Office published application EP4256541A1 on April 15, 2026, filed by Dignity Health for an AI system that detects human activity through video signal processing with medical applications. The system uses artificial intelligence to analyze video and other signals for activity detection, with inventors including TAKLA, George, SHIVAYOGI, Jayadev Hondadkatte, LIU, Shaung, and OROZCO, Bethel. The publication covers designated states across the European region including DE, FR, GB, IT, NL, and others.

What changed

The European Patent Office published patent application EP4256541A1, an AI-based system for detecting human activity through video and other signal processing. The application was filed by Dignity Health with four named inventors and covers multiple IPC classifications related to medical diagnostics, computer vision, and healthcare data systems. The publication serves as a public record of the pending application and triggers the opposition period in designated European member states.

Affected parties include healthcare organizations developing AI-based patient monitoring systems, medical device manufacturers incorporating computer vision technology, and technology companies entering the healthcare AI space. While the publication itself does not create compliance obligations, applicants seeking patent protection in Europe should monitor the examination process and opposition deadlines. The breadth of IPC classifications suggests the invention may have applications across multiple technology domains within healthcare.
